From Little Stack

This phenomenal debut blew me away when I read it earlier this year. And I’m not the only one as Liz Allan was named one of the Observer’s Best Debut Novelists of 2026.

Set in 1994 in the small coastal town of Vincent, Australia which has the dubious ‘honour’ of being the capital of teen pregnancies and absent fathers. Four girls from single-mother families are looking for a way to get out and be noticed. So they decide to form a band. But when their lead singer quits and accuses their music teacher of sexual assault, everything falls apart.

How far are the remaining girls willing to go to keep their dream alive? Gritty, grungy, heartbreaking and raw, this is a story that will stay with you. The strong themes of female friendship makes it perfect to read with a friend and will transport you back to your own teenage years.

Publisher Description

One of The Observer (London)’s Best Debut Novels of 2026

A story of class and coming-of-age as a group of best friends investigates the allegations against their teacher.

It’s the mid-nineties, and in the small, shitty coastal town of Vincent, Australia, four Nirvana-obsessed fourteen-year-old girls form a grunge band. The Bastards are “forgettable girls”—poor, not particularly clever, ridiculed by their better-off classmates, and desperate to escape the fates of their mothers, who seem locked into a life of minimum-wage jobs, surprise pregnancies, and drunk boyfriends. The Battle of the Bands is the girls’ one ticket out.

As small-town rumors swirl, however, The Bastards are abandoned by their lead singer Lily Lucid, who accuses their beloved music teacher of assault. The three remaining girls are left with nothing. Nothing, that is, except their amateur detective skills, a conviction that Mr. P is innocent, and a readiness to sacrifice everything to keep their dream alive.

Spinning with rage at the confines of their lives, they reach a precipice where there’s no turning back. Brash and bold, grungy and propulsive, In Bloom is a coming-of-age novel about class, girlhood in precarious circumstances, and how to build a sense of self when the foundations of friendship fail.
